PHP Freelancing
The majority of the work that I do is for other web design companies. If a web development company feels as if a certain project needs some custom PHP programming work done on it, they’ll send me an outline of how their client wants the system to work and I’ll send them back a quote. Usually, the company in question will then work on the look/design of the website while I program the PHP/MySQL system behind it. Once the front-end design and the back-end system are both ready to be deployed, I integrate my code into the design. The web company then pays me, passing my cost onto the client. In the end, the client gets what he or she wants, the web company gets to present the site as their own work and I never publicise my influence on the project.
